How to get to the Mountaintops of Giants in Elden Ring

Reach the snowy land of the giants

The Mountaintops of Giants is one of the final areas you can reach in Elden Ring. You will only be able to access it after completing Leyndell, Royal Capital. That essentially means defeating the Demigod Morgott, who you can find after defeating the golden version of Godfrey.

Once Morgott is done and dusted, Melina will tell you to burn the thorns that are keeping you from accessing the Erdtree. To burn the thorns, you need to get a sacred flame from the Mountaintops of Giants.

To reach this area of the game, you will need to find the Grand Lift of Rold. There’s a marker on your map that indicates where you can find this, but it’s not the easiest place to reach. You have to backtrack in Leyndell, which can be a tricky area to navigate. To figure out exactly how to find the lift and reach the Mountaintops of Giants, keep reading below.

Getting to the Mountaintops of Giants in Elden Ring

Starting out, you want to fast travel to the Capital Rampart Site of Grace in Leyndell. From this Grace, head straight and then take a left up the stairs. Take the lift up and then go through the door and down the halls, taking a right at the dead end, to reach the East Capital Rampart Site of Grace.

From here, go straight out of the door and head past all of the white, musical enemies. Go on the right side of their pathway and then down to the golden rooftops when you reach the dead end platform. Go straight on the rooftops, hopping over to the different ones when needed. When you start seeing other roofs on the right side, hop over to those and keep going straight until you reach the end of them.

Go down to the street and open up the large gate at the end of the road. Keep going straight until you reach a grand staircase, as seen below.

Run past the enemies at the top of the stairs until you reach a lift room on the left side. Go up the lift and then head straight up more stairs to the bridge. There will be enemies here, but you can ride Torrent to avoid them. At the last bridge, you’ll run into two bosses, the Fell Twins. They appear in the dark, so it’s hard to track them. Using a summons really helps out here.

Once the Fell Twins are defeated, keep advancing and taking the lifts when needed. Eventually, you’ll reach a room that has a door leading out. This door will lead out to the Grand Lift of Rold, where you can use the Rold Medallion you got from Morgott to access the Mountaintops of Giants. You can also use the Haligtree Medallion to reach the Consecrated Snowfields.
